Central New Territories - Hiking Trail - Fu Yung Shan

 
Cross Section Chart

District: Central New Territories
Route: A2 - Hiking Trail - Fu Yung Shan
Starting Point: Rotary Club Park, Tai Mo Shan
Finishing Point: Ma Sim Pai Road, Tsuen Kam Interchange
Duration: 4 hours
Length: 4.5 km
Level of Difficulty: Picture: Level of DifficultyPicture: Level of Difficulty
Most of the route is downhill. It takes about 25-30 minutes to complete the rugged section.
